Working down state

05 August 2011
We went south for a week to Fishkill, south of Poughkeepsie, to help Hank (a buddy from the hills of Ojai, CA) clean up and get his mom's house ready to put on the real estate market. She passed unexpectedly a month ago.

So we packed up our gear and picked up Hank at the Albany airport and worked 12 hour days to get the house done. I'm cleaned while the guys tore out carpet and staples (the entire house with the exception of the bathroom had carpet). Then they installed stick down tile in the kitchen and Phil buffed and coated the hardwood floors.

We didn't get to see much of Fishkill or the surrounding towns as we mostly went out at night for dinner. Hank fed us well ( I think we gained a few pounds while we were there). It was great to see Hank but we definitely needed to recoop for a few days!

We did get to see an unusual sight.....two red fox with white tips on their tales where playing in the back yard around sunup the first morning we were there. They were fun to watch.
